A few comments live from the Dream....

if there are any follow up questions, probably easier to PM me b/c this thread moves so fast...

Lots of things have changed and some are the same.


Check-in...they are serious about the 11am...we could not get to drop off until about 10:55...however, you do not need to curb drop if you have a car...they have baggage people in the garage as you enter...

Boarding groups...throw away your old boarding group # 2 cards...they won't work...that said, if you are platinum, you can go to special check in w/concierge and will likely get group #1...and we boarded at 11:30 and went straight to Cabanas, which is a big improvment over Topsiders....

Do not throw away your hotel key from the night before boarding...you will need it to slide in the slot in place of your Key to the World card if you want electricity in your cabin....the hotel keys work fine...

Deck 11 (pool deck) food....it is all now conveniently located together...

Royal Palace is very similar to Lumiere's...and very good...

AP and Crush are tonight.

CC...we went out to second tram stop by Pelican Plunge...they have a duplicate of everything and much less crowded..

Oh, and THE DUCK....as good as advertised and worth the wait...

Overall, the ship has been very nice thus far...

Chuck:cool1:
 

Tip of the day (but you probably already know it):

If you have more than one cabin, you can get "blank" KTTW cards. Right now, DCL has me assigned to one cabin & DH to another, so we'll have different cards. Since it will most likely be a kids cabin & mom & dad, we'll have to get a card to let us into the "other" cabin.

Also, these "blank" cards could be good for keeping in the cabin electricity slot.
